Transaction e5b3eeeca7c769029f18fb3892b31a65da66471b065766b1884c8cf881922981
1 Input
1 Output
-
e5b3eeeca7c769029f18fb3892b31a65da66471b065766b1884c8cf881922981:0
- value
- 169327
- script pubkey
- OP_0 OP_PUSHBYTES_20 3efb07408fb63e701cb7d2214f51e2e32eefddbb
- address
- bc1q8maswsy0kcl8q89h6gs5750zuvhwlhdmt96ftu